Hola Plans To Open More China Furnishing Stores In 2008

"Hola's development will enter a new stage in 2008 and the company plans to open ten to twelve new stores around China this year", says Gu Yihua, general manager of Hola China. According to this plan, the number of Hola's newly opened stores in 2008 will be more than the total number opened over the past four years.

Gu says that Beijing will be the development focus of Hola in 2008 and 2009. Hola opened its first Beijing Sijiqing store at the end of 2005 and the second store in February 2008. The company plans to increase its store number in Beijing by another six in 2008 and its third store, Longteng store, will reportedly open in June or July.

At the same time, the company will also enhance its development in the Yangtze River Delta region. In June 2008, Hola will open a store in Wuxi and its stores will be opened in Shenzhen Xili and Kunshan store, respectively.

By 2010, the number of Hola's stores in the mainland will be increased to 42, making it one of the top international home furnishing retail brands in Asia.
